1. Tonto Natural Bridge State Park

Standing nearly 183 feet high, Tonto Natural Bridge is believed to be the world’s largest natural travertine bridge. Families can enjoy scenic overlooks, picnic areas, and hiking trails that lead beneath this incredible natural wonder.

Whether you’re snapping photos from the viewpoints or exploring the canyon below, it’s an experience kids and adults will remember for years.

2. The Mogollon Rim

Few places offer views quite like the Mogollon Rim. Stretching more than 200 miles across Arizona, this dramatic escarpment overlooks miles of forests, lakes, and canyons.

Spend the day exploring scenic overlooks, hiking through ponderosa pine forests, or enjoying a family picnic in the cool mountain air.

It’s also one of Arizona’s favorite places to watch a summer sunset.

3. Roosevelt Lake

Whether you’re casting a fishing line, launching a boat, or simply relaxing along the shoreline, Roosevelt Lake offers endless opportunities for family fun.

As Arizona’s largest lake, it’s a favorite destination for boating, kayaking, paddleboarding, camping, and birdwatching.

Don’t forget your camera—the desert scenery surrounding the lake is spectacular year-round.

4. Besh-Ba-Gowah Archaeological Park

Step back in time and discover the fascinating history of Arizona’s ancient Salado people.

Besh-Ba-Gowah Archaeological Park features partially reconstructed pueblo ruins, a museum filled with artifacts, and interactive exhibits that make learning fun for visitors of all ages.

It’s the perfect stop for families looking to combine education with adventure.

5. Tonto National Monument

Hidden among rugged desert cliffs, Tonto National Monument preserves remarkably well-preserved Salado cliff dwellings built more than 700 years ago.

Families can enjoy the visitor center before hiking to the Lower Cliff Dwelling for incredible views of Roosevelt Lake and a firsthand look at Arizona’s rich cultural history.
